For the NB8511 platform, the boardview file is typically provided in the high-fidelity format. To read it, technicians use standard tools such as Cadence PCB Viewer, Allegro Free Physical Viewer, or compatible cross-platform tools like OpenBoardView. The software enables you to click on any pad or component terminal to instantly highlight its entire network (net), making it clear exactly which other parts share that electrical line.
